Watch out for appearances by Beano artists and Stephen Butler, the author of the Diary of Dennis the Menace, at your local INTU shopping centre if you have one nearby.
A Dennis the Menace summer promotion has just kicked off across the country and the mischievous tyke will be visiting INTU shopping in a high profile campaign that will see the launch of a bespoke edition of The Beano as part of tour visits.
Fans of the comic are being urged to up a free exclusive INTU copy of the Beano at the “Classroom of Chaos” or send us pictures of your little Menace to enter the #MyMenace competition on Facebook
Music stores are also supporting the promotion by featuring The Beano branded Real Musical Instrument Range from JHS, who are running a Beano sales promotion of 15 per cent off when buying one of each instrument or more as well as offering dealers the chance to win a Beano electric guitar by sending in a photo of their Beano shop display.
